TPI Composites Company Overview

TPI is the largest U.S.-based independent manufacturer of composite wind blades for the high-growth wind energy market supporting global wind turbine OEMs.

TPI Composites was founded in 1968 and its current CEO is Steve Lockard. Since its inception 58 years ago, TPI Composites has grown to 11000 employees.

TPI Composites Mission, Vision & Values

TPI Composites Mission Statement

To be the preferred global structural composites supplier and partner to the top wind turbine OEMs. We innovate to expand the use of clean energy solutions while delivering exceptional value to our customers and stakeholders.

TPI Composites Vision Statement

To accelerate global clean energy growth by manufacturing competitive and innovative composite solutions.

TPI Composites Values

  • Safety
  • Operational Excellence
  • Commitment
  • Integrity
  • Leadership

TPI Composites Salaries

How much does TPI Composites pay?

How much do people at TPI Composites get paid? See the latest salaries by department and job title. The average estimated annual salary, including base and bonus, at TPI Composites is $136,768, or $65 per hour, while the estimated median salary is $131,794, or $63 per hour.

At TPI Composites, the highest paid job is a Director of Sales at $233,678 annually and the lowest is an Admin Assistant at $42,909 annually. Average TPI Composites salaries by department include: Legal at $156,407, IT at $59,564, Operations at $150,516, and Sales at $178,528. Half of TPI Composites salaries are above $131,794.
